Authorities in the Ukrainian capital Kiev have re-named a main avenue in the city center after a controversial historical and political figure. Stepan Bandera was an activist and a nationalist leader in the years leading to the World War Two. He is revered by Ukrainians as a pro-independence figure. But Russia and Poland have different ideas as they accuse him of pursuing fascist policies.
